Resolution criteria
King Charles III ascended to the throne in 2022 after a spending a remarkable 64 years as the Prince of Wales (the title given to the heir to the throne). His mother reigned for 70 years, but the King's age (he's currently 75) makes a comparable reign vanishingly unlikely. There are a few ways that Charles III could stop being the King: He could die. This is the traditional way that a Monarch ends their reign. He could abdicate due to age. This would go against royal tradition, but other European royals have done this in the recent past and there has been speculation that the King could be open to this if he has a relatively long reign and he doesn't want every King who follows him to already have passed retirement age He could abdicate for political reasons or be forced to abdicate. His great uncle abdicated due to his Nazi sympathies and his desire to marry a divorced Catholic. It's possible that some scandal or disagreement with a future government could force Charles III to do the same The Monarchy could be abolished. In which year will King Charles cease to be the King of the United Kingdom? If the UK breaks up or changes in a way which means that the King is only the King of some parts of the UK, he will be considered to still be the King if he is the King of more than half of what was the UK by population. Eg. If Scotland and Wales abolish the monarchy but he is still the King of England, he will still be the King for the purposes of this market.
